一、简介QEMU是一套由法布里斯·贝拉(Fabrice Bellard)所编写的以GPL许可证分发源码的虚拟操作系统模拟器,在GNU/Linux平台上使用广泛。Bochs,PearPC等与其类似,但不具备其许多特性,比如高速度及跨平台的特性,通过KQEMU这个闭源的加速器,QEMU能模拟至接近真实电脑的速度。目前,0.9.1及之前版本的qemu可以使用kqemu加速器。在qemu1.0之后的版本,
转载
2023-12-31 16:53:58
60阅读
# 一个Linux上可以部署几个Docker?
Docker已经成为现代应用程序开发和运维的不可或缺的工具。它不仅可以创建、部署和管理容器化应用,还能提升系统的资源利用率和灵活性。那么,一个Linux系统上可以部署多少个Docker实例呢?答案并不是固定的,而是取决于多个因素。本文将通过代码示例、图表,以及详细的分析来为你解答这个问题。
## 影响Docker实例数量的因素
### 1. 系
原创
2024-10-17 12:14:06
49阅读
上2节,主要介绍了docker和Kubernetes的安装,并用dockerhub自带的测试镜像完成了初步体验。那么,本节的话,主要通过一个.NET Core项目构建自己的镜像,并用该镜像深入学习一下docker镜像和容器的管理,以为下节docker的容器编排打下基础。(什么项目都没有关系,主要的是理解这个过程)你将了解如何:创建并发布简单的 .NET Core 应用创建并配置用于 .NET Co
转载
2024-06-25 14:03:16
57阅读
之前一直只是简单配置下tomcat的环境变量,也没有仔细考虑为什么要这么做,现在总结下自己的学习笔记。1.配置tomcat环境变量的目的是为了更好地使用其中的命令,能够让系统自动识别路径。在配置一个tomcat环境变量中一般会配置:CATALINA_HOME,值为tomcat在系统中的路径,如c:\tomcat-6.0.35,然后在path中加入“%CATALINA_HOME%\bin”,在pat
# Docker模拟发送GET请求
## 简介
在现代的Web开发中,我们经常需要发送HTTP请求来获取数据或与后端API进行交互。Docker是一个流行的容器化平台,我们可以使用它来模拟发送GET请求。本文将指导你如何在Docker中实现模拟发送GET请求的步骤。
## 流程概述
下面是整个流程的概述表格: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 创建一个Doc
原创
2023-10-17 12:18:03
306阅读
一、环境版本描述版本Linux系统RHEL7.3注:因为安装过程中需要安装必要的依赖,所以请提前配置好基本环境!参考博客: 官网文档:https://docs.docker.com/engine/install/centos/二、安装过程2.1 配置Docker仓库[root@MyDB1 ~]# yum install -y yum-utils
[root@MyDB1 ~]# yum-config
转载
2024-06-06 05:48:38
37阅读
# Python模拟Linux终端输入
## 概述
在Python中模拟一个Linux终端输入可以帮助我们实现各种自动化任务,例如自动化测试、批量处理等。本文将向新手开发者介绍如何利用Python来实现这一功能。
## 流程
下面是整个过程的流程图:
```mermaid
flowchart TD
A[开始] --> B[导入必要的库]
B --> C[创建子进程]
原创
2023-09-07 22:00:52
222阅读
在 Linux 终端下处理文件时,有时我们想直接清空文件的内容但又不必使用任何 Linux 命令行编辑器 去打开这些文件。那怎样才能达到这个目的呢?在这篇文章中,我们将介绍几种借助一些实用的命令来清空文件内容的方法。注意:在我们进一步深入了解这些方法之前,请记住: 由于在 Linux 中一切皆文件,你需要时刻注意,确保你将要清空的文件不是重要的用户文件或者系统文件。清空重要的系统文件或者配置文件可
转载
2024-01-30 06:12:45
45阅读
在Linux服务器上搭建一个静态网站是一个常见的需求。传统的做法是通过安装和配置Web服务器(如Apache或Nginx),然后手动将网站文件复制到服务器上。然而,这种方法可能比较繁琐,并且需要额外的配置和维护。为了简化这个过程,我们可以使用Docker来搭建一个静态网站。
Docker是一个开源的容器化平台,它可以帮助开发者将应用程序和其依赖的库、环境打包到一个容器中,从而实现快速部署和移植。
原创
2024-02-05 09:13:48
185阅读
# 在Linux上停止一个Java项目
在Linux环境下,停止一个正在运行的Java项目是一个常见的操作。无论是因为需要进行更新、调试还是其他原因,了解如何正确地停止Java程序都是十分重要的。本文将对此进行详细探讨,并提供一些示例代码,帮助大家更有效地管理Java应用程序。
## 1. Java进程的基本概念
在Linux系统中,任何正在运行的程序都被称为“进程”。Java应用程序在运行
原创
2024-10-14 05:58:46
15阅读
Linux中的软件安装与管理快捷查看指令 ctrl+f 进行搜索会直接定位到需要的知识点和命令讲解(如有不正确的地方欢迎各位小伙伴在评论区提意见,小编会及时修改)软件安装的方式1. rpm 安装应用程序
2. yum 安装应用程序
3. 源码安装rpm介绍# 安装语法
rpm -ivh 安装软件
注意:
rpm 无法解决依赖关系,需要先把依赖的资源安装好,之后才能安装该软件
例如: 安装a----
转载
2024-10-25 12:25:50
48阅读
# 如何在Linux上使用Docker删除一个镜像
作为一名经验丰富的开发者,我将帮助你学习如何在Linux上使用Docker删除一个镜像。Docker是一个流行的容器化平台,它可以帮助我们快速构建、部署和运行应用程序。删除镜像是管理Docker环境的基本操作之一,下面是详细的步骤。
## 步骤概览
首先,让我们通过下面的表格来概览整个删除镜像的过程。
| 步骤 | 描述 |
| ----
原创
2024-01-25 09:35:28
133阅读
出于各种各样的目的,不少人会选择在电脑上同时安装Windwos操作系统与Linxu操作系统。如笔者电脑上就同时装有这两个操作系统。在部署类似的多操作系统的时候,不少Linux系统工程师会建议大家先安装Windows操作系统,然后再安装Linux操作系统。因为如果反过来,先安装Linux操作系统,再安装Windows操作系统,则很可能Windows操作系统安装成功后,会无法进入Linux操作系统,甚
转载
2024-07-09 21:51:27
6阅读
# Docker与Linux系统的关系
在当今的软件开发与部署中,Docker已经成为一种广泛使用的技术。许多开发者将Docker称为“轻量级的虚拟机”,因为它能以简单、快速的方式打包和部署应用程序。有人说:“一个Docker相当于一个Linux系统。”这句话反映了Docker与Linux之间密切的关系,本文将详细探讨这个主题,并给出相关的代码示例。
## 1. 什么是Docker?
Doc
## 一个服务器上只安装一个 Docker 吗?
### 介绍
Docker 是一个用于构建和管理容器化应用程序的平台。它允许您在服务器上运行独立、可移植的应用程序,每个应用程序都被封装在一个称为容器的隔离环境中。在一个服务器上,可以安装多个 Docker 容器。但是否可以在同一个服务器上安装多个 Docker 实例?
### Docker 容器
在了解是否可以在同一个服务器上安装多个 D
原创
2023-09-06 07:49:54
674阅读
## Docker:创建一个Linux实例
在开发和部署应用程序时,我们经常会遇到环境配置的问题。传统上,我们需要手动安装和配置各种依赖项,这可能非常耗时且容易出错。为了解决这个问题,Docker应运而生。
Docker是一个开源的容器化平台,可以帮助我们打包和运行应用程序及其所有依赖项。它通过将应用程序和依赖项封装到一个独立的虚拟容器中,提供了一个一致且可移植的软件交付解决方案。
本文将介
原创
2023-12-24 05:19:03
58阅读
1、vi编辑器可以通过i、o、a等命令直接进入编辑模式,然后就可以修改文件了,vi/vim的工作模式如下图所示:说明:1)插入模式:i在光标前插入(默认光标为方块),a则是在光标后插入,o为新起一行并进入插入模式。2):wq是命令模式,直接保存并退出vi。二、/etc/sysctl.conf是一个允许改变正在运行中的Linux系统的接口,它包含一些TCP/IP堆栈和虚拟内存系统的高级选项,修改内核
在PC端可以代替普通的select控件,因为普通的select控件有限制,显示值无法使用html标签,在手机端的话显示效果不太好,还是使用picker之类的控件比较合适 1、js $(function() { /** * 模拟select **/ $(".select-header").click(
转载
2020-06-23 10:13:00
102阅读
2评论
如何使用ChatGPT模拟一个Linux终端
原创
2023-06-08 20:57:09
519阅读
Redis是当前比较热门的NOSQL系统之一,它是一个key-value存储系统。由于Redis将数据储存到内存中,不像Mysql数据库将数据存储到硬盘,所以,Redis性能比Mysql高很多。因此,Redis经常被用作数据的缓存或者处理高并发下的高速读/写大量数据的要求。本文是基于CentOS6版本的系统。1、创建/opt/redis目录。2、运行(wget http://downl
转载
2024-10-17 14:41:18
17阅读